If you wish to sell your house or make it appear more attractive, a great landscape can help. You willfind some great landscaping advice in the article below. You should be able to make good use of itwhether you intend to hire a landscaper or you prefer to get your own hands dirty.

Start your landscaping project by developing a list of your necessary materials. You don't want tojump in without planning, and learn that you've made a mistake, and can't complete your projectbecause you're missing crucial items.

Do you plan on selling your home soon? In comparison with other projects, investing in thelandscape of your home can easily generate returns of up to 200 percent. Use the front yard to giveyour home curb appeal and the back yard for an outdoor entertaining area.

It is pretty tough to landscape your entire yard at once. Segment your project into discrete phases tomake it budget-friendly and manageable. A phased plan will also allow you to make changes to yourplan on the fly if you encounter any problems.

Your choice of plants will be critical in determining the success or failure of your landscapingefforts. It is not wise to put plants in shady areas ifhttp://gardenmaintenancemelbourne.wordpress.com/ they require sunlight. Don't plant trees if thereis not enough room for growth. Take time to be certain your plants will grow well where they areplanted.

Trees and grass are nice, but they do not comprise a landscape by themselves. Landscape designalso includes water features, decorative elements and walkways. You can add more depth to youryard by adding archways, pergolas, decks or birdbaths. No matter what your price range, you canfind many accent pieces that can fit into your budget.

When making plans to modify the landscaping, think about the existing items prior to doinganything. Always take into consideration the location of various hazards in your landscape. Thesecan include AC units, cables, sprinkler systems and even gutters. Do not impede these areas in yourdesign. Call your city before digging to ensure underground lines won't be damaged.

If you would like lots of color, but have a limited budget, consider wildflowers for your yard orgarden. Wildflower seeds can be bought in any home improvement store, and scattered over largeareas, or where planting is difficult. You will end up with a lush garden, full of flowering plants in arainbow of colors! They can make exceptional flowers for bouquets!

Stop thinking that spending less is always the way to go. While you can find fairly inexpensivesupplies to do your project, the quality is probably not going to be what you are looking for. If youare just starting out in landscaping, a store which specializes in it can give you good helpful adviceand guide you to creating something much better.

You don't always need the most expensive product. Items such as common perennials, mulch andcontainers are no different no matter how much they cost. With plants however, it is often worth itto pay more. Often plants that are being sold on clearance have been neglected or are already pasttheir prime.

Anyone who is creating their own landscape design should think about utilizing mulch in their flowerbeds. Mulch is a great way for your plants to stay hydrated so that they can survive in warmerweather. Mulch will give your plants the chance to get the water that they need.

Think carefully about where your landscaping plans will take place. Certain plants and shrubberywill thrive under certain conditions and wither under others. Consider such things as the amount ofsunshine or exposure to the elements in different areas of your garden, and plant accordingly.

To develop a landscape that requires the least amount of work while giving the most natural andhardy results, choose native plants. Plants that have adapted to the local climate are much easier totake care of than foreign plants. Native plants will also need less attention.
